DOH Issues Guidance to Restaurants on Dine-In Service

After being prohibited from offering dine-in service for the past two months, Hawai‘i restaurants will gradually begin to reopen their doors to customers, aligning with the state’s Roadmap to Recovery and Resilience.   Here on Maui, resumption of dine-in table service under new health and safety guidelines and restrictions begins on June 5, 2020.

UHMC Culinary Named No. 1 in The US

The 2020 gradreports ranked the University of Hawai’i Maui College Culinary Arts Program No. 1 on its survey of the 25 best associate in culinary arts programs in the United States.

Hungry Homeless Heroes Hawai‘i: 2,900 Meals Delivered to Homeless on Maui

A homegrown effort to get food into the hands of homeless individuals on Maui is gaining momentum, with an estimated 2,900 meals delivered to Pāʻia, Lahaina, Kahului, Wailuku and Kīhei over the course of 20 days.

Salvation Army Receives $20K For Meal Distributions

The Salvation Army Hawaiian & Pacific Islands has received a $20,000 grant from CVS Health to support its response to the COVID-19 outbreak across the islands.

Moloka‘i Grab-and-Go Service Reopens

Moloka’i High’s Grab-and-Go school meal service restarts today, April 7, to provide breakfast and lunch for children 18 and younger. The Department of Education also added Grab-and-Go meal service to Kilohana Elementary on Monday, April 6; and will add service at ʻĪao Intermediate School on Maui on Wednesday, April 8, 2020.
